The Characteristics of Electrode-less Lamp's Plasma

Almost fifteen years have passed since the electrode-less lamp was put on the market. Some kinds of the electrode-less lamps have been developed from a few companies for this fifteen years. The trends in the development of electrode-less lamps are to get the higher lumen output and to operate this lamp at lower frequency (compared with 13.56MHz). These two things are not conflicting, because for getting higher output it is necessary to increase the input power. As the result, the circuit efficiency should be increased. It seems that the easy way to increase the circuit efficiency is to decrease the operating frequency. In this situation it is considered to be important to grasp how the plasma performance depends on the operating frequency, and the research for this purpose has already held by Prof.Watanabe [1], However, the research regarding the electron temperature and so on for this purpose has not reported yet.
